In 2021, I started building a mobile coding IDE because every coding app I tried on my phone felt like a toy.

Most were either syntax-highlighted text editors or learning apps. Useful for education, but not something you could comfortably build projects with.

I thought it would take a few months.

It ended up taking four years, nearly 100,000 Android downloads, and a complete rebuild in Flutter before I finally launched on iPhone.

Today, the Android version of Code IDE is approaching 100,000 downloads, and I recently rebuilt the entire application in Flutter and launched on iPhone from the same codebase.